Translate 'she reads the book while listening to music'.

The sentence translates to: elle lit le livre tout en écoutant de la musique. The verb 'reads' translates to 'lit' in the present simple form because the action is currently happening. To express that the second action (listening to music) is happening simultaneously we use the present participle: 'écoutant'.
